问题标签 [gspread]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
python - 使用 Gspread python 的 insert_row 或 append_row
当我运行我的脚本 insert_row 和 append_row 将字符串的每个字母放入一个新列中。
例如,尝试插入 id '877'。
不喜欢整数
退货
*** TypeError: 'int' 类型的对象没有 len()
尝试将其包装在 str() 中,并为每个字母创建一个新列。
我究竟做错了什么?!
python - 从 Google 电子表格中获取所有值
我对 Gspread 的 get_all_values() 有疑问
我正在尝试编写一个电子邮件程序以从 Google 电子表格中提取。当我尝试运行它时;我得到了错误。
任何帮助表示赞赏。
python - 使用 Python 写入 Google 表格
我想使用 Python 从网站获取数据,并将其写入我拥有的 Google 表格中。我搜索了一个小时的方法来做到这一点,但真的找不到。我找到了gdata
,gpsread
但除非你有谷歌开发者帐户,否则它们看起来都已经过时了。不过我可能是错的。
有人可以告诉我在没有 Google 开发者帐户的情况下做我想做的事情的方法吗?
我真的不想买一个,但如果这是唯一的选择,我可能会。
python - 使用 Python Gspread 访问 Google Drive 电子表格
我刚开始使用 Gspread 并试图访问我的谷歌驱动器中的一个谷歌文档电子表格。我按照说明前往 Google API 控制台并创建了一个 JSON 文件。当我运行此代码时,我没有收到任何错误:
我的下一步是尝试打开一个谷歌电子表格。我在 Google Drive 的主文件夹中创建了一个名为“Mike”的电子表格,但尝试通过以下方式访问它:
所有这三个都返回相同的错误:
我在想,也许 api 访问是通过项目链接到另一个云存储,而不是我个人的谷歌驱动器,这就是它没有访问它的原因。在这方面有更多经验的人可以指出我做错了什么的正确方向。感谢所有帮助。谢谢你。
python - 使用 gspread 从 Google Drive 电子表格中读取数据而无需登录
我正在使用模块 gspread 来(尝试)解析我的 Google Drive 上的特定电子表格。但是,我最终想把这个项目变成一个 Web 应用程序,所以我自然不想泄露我的登录信息。但是,既然我只需要阅读电子表格,难道不应该有一种方法可以使用 gspread 来读取文件的内容而无需登录吗?我试过了:
但这失败并出现错误
我怎样才能做到这一点?
python - 使用 gspread 获取逗号分隔的单元格值列表
我想使用谷歌电子表格中存储的电子邮件地址发送邮件。我能够获得单元格值,但我得到:
为了使用 MIMEMultipart,我需要一个逗号分隔:email@gmail.com,email1gmail.com,...
这是我的代码:
python - 在python中使用gspread突出显示单元格
我正在尝试使用 python 访问谷歌电子表格,然后突出显示一个单元格。我尝试获取 Team Color 插件。它允许您键入颜色的十六进制值,然后突出显示具有该颜色的单元格。如果我直接在电子表格上输入,它可以工作。但是使用此代码,由于某种原因它不会:
有人可以让我知道为什么代码不起作用和/或以另一种方式来做我想要完成的事情吗?
python - 将变量添加到 python gspread 的问题
我已经开始使用gspread库,并且已经有了我想在其中包含数据的最后一行之后附加的工作表。我将检索 A1 和maxrows之间的值以遍历它们并检查它们是否为空。但是,我无法在此处将变量添加到第二行。但也许我只是没有正确地逃避它?我敢打赌这很简单:
python-2.7 - SSLHandshakeError 证书验证失败
我正在尝试使用 gspread 和 python 从我的 Windows 桌面写入电子表格。以下代码适用于我的 mac 笔记本电脑,但在 pc 上运行时,我收到 SSLHandshakeError。我已确保程序可以使用必要的文件,并尝试创建新项目但没有成功,我总是遇到同样的错误。
这是代码:
这是我得到的错误的最后一部分:
python - gspread 电子表格未加载,没有错误
我正在使用 gspread 编写一个 python 脚本。这是代码:
打印 0 表示凭据和所有内容都在加载。但是,当我尝试加载实际工作表时,实际名称显示为“工作表名称”,它实际上不起作用。什么都没有发生,也没有错误,它永远不会打印 1。我做错了什么吗?我不认为我是因为我已经使用这个确切的代码好几个星期了,但我突然遇到了问题。